Bon Jovi return to full-scale touring in 2026 with the aptly named Forever Tour, marking their first extended run of shows since Jon Bon Jovi’s vocal surgery and recovery documented in the film Thank You, Goodnight: The Bon Jovi Story. According to a tour announcement carried by Live For Live Music, the band will open the run at Madison Square Garden in New York City on July 7, 2026 before heading to major stadiums in Scotland, Ireland and England.

How Bon Jovi’s 2026 tour is structured

The 2026 tour is built around a substantial residency at Madison Square Garden, one of New York’s key arena venues. Live For Live Music reports that the group will play eight nights at the arena on July 7, 9, 12, 14, 16, 19, 21 and 23, 2026, turning the Garden into a temporary Bon Jovi home base for fans on the US East Coast.Live For Live Music tour report

Once the New York run finishes, the tour shifts to Europe. Live For Live Music highlights dates at Murrayfield Stadium in Edinburgh on August 28, Croke Park in Dublin on August 30, and Wembley Stadium in London on September 4, 2026, giving UK and Irish fans a rare chance to see the band at national football grounds.Live Nation event listing

Ticketing and Wembley dates in September 2026

Ticketing details add another layer of context for fans planning to travel from Germany and elsewhere in Europe. Live For Live Music notes that general on-sale for the 2026 world tour dates begins on Friday, October 31 at 10 a.m. ET for the Madison Square Garden shows, with European and UK tickets available from 9 a.m. local time.Live For Live Music ticketing details

For London specifically, Live Nation’s official listing shows Bon Jovi headlining Wembley Stadium on September 4 and September 6, 2026 as part of the Forever Tour, positioning these nights as the climax of the European leg. A separate ticketing overview at Vivid Seats highlights those same Wembley dates, with starting prices around $95 and an average listed ticket price above $400, underlining the scale of demand for the band’s first UK shows since 2019.Vivid Seats tour overview

How the work sounds and where the tour fits

Bon Jovi’s 2026 live return is closely tied to their recent studio output. The band released their sixteenth album Forever in June 2024 through Island Records, combining their classic arena-rock sound with contemporary production and collaborations that keep the material aligned with modern rock radio while still recognizable to long-time fans.

In October 2025 they followed up with Forever (Legendary Edition), a reimagined version of the album featuring guest appearances by artists such as Bruce Springsteen, Lainey Wilson and Jelly Roll, plus a new opener titled Red, White, and Jersey. This expanded edition was conceived to give the album more exposure, as Jon Bon Jovi has said he was initially unable to promote the original release properly on tour due to his vocal issues.
